我知道UglifyJsPlugin do not support ES6,所以当ES6转换为ES5时存在一些问题
生产环境 错误:意外的令牌punc«,»,预期的punc«:»[bundle.js:2808,8]
new webpack.optimize.UglifyJsPlugin({
output: {
comments: false
}
})
但是在开发环境中没关系
new webpack.optimize.UglifyJsPlugin({
sourceMap: true,
output: {
comments: false
}
})
Webpack v2.4.1和babel v6.5.2 Webpack预设:[“es2015”,“stage-0”,“react”]
错误的屏幕截图: enter image description here
答案 0 :(得分:0)
最后,我发现我发布的代码不是ES6,而是遵循CMD原则。 该代码Webpack不会转换,UglifyJsPlugin也无法转换。